Thane Dahi Handi: 10 Govindas Hospitalised After Accidents

A total of 10 human pyramid participants, or Govindas, were hospitalised in Thane after multiple accidents occurred during the Dahi Handi celebrations on Friday. The injured individuals were taken to two major civic hospitals in the area, Chhatrapati Shivaji Maharaj Hospital in Kalwa and the Civil Hospital in Thane.

Among those injured is a 65-year-old man, Nandkishor Shelar, who sustained serious head trauma during the manoeuvres. He is currently under specialised neurological observation at Chhatrapati Shivaji Maharaj Hospital. Another patient, Jatin Patil, 30, suffered neck and lumbar spine injuries after falling from the upper tiers and is being evaluated for spinal trauma.

At Chhatrapati Shivaji Maharaj Hospital, four victims are undergoing emergency evaluation and treatment. In addition to Shelar and Patil, Jatin Keshari, 31, has been admitted with lower back injuries, and Nikhil Yadav, 35, is undergoing outpatient treatment for minor lacerations to his left hand.

Six people have been admitted to the Civil Hospital, including Omkar Shinde, 25, who was diagnosed with a severe fracture in his right leg. He is slated for orthopaedic alignment and cast placement. Five others are being treated for minor back and superficial injuries.

The accidents highlight the importance of safety measures during Dahi Handi celebrations. Civic authorities reiterated that mandatory safety gear, including helmets, chest guards, and adequate safety harnesses, is critical for human pyramid formulations above five tiers.

Hospital representatives confirmed that four participants with minor injuries are expected to be discharged shortly, while medical teams continue to monitor those with fractures, spinal trauma, and head injuries.
